Ugh! Yep, I agree: always have your documents to hand. And if you can, bring a week’s rent to secure the property. You can also try bargaining with an agent, say by offering to pay a few months in advance. ]]> By: Michelle Y http://allmumsaid.com.au/how-to-be-the-perfect-tenant/#comment-155562 Sun, 19 Apr 2015 01:09:42 +0000 http://allmumsaid.com.au/?p=7080#comment-155562 Had no idea that renting these days is such a drama, sounds more like a job interview.
